"Total abdominal hysterectomy"

About: Gloucestershire Royal Hospital

Was admitted on 11th August. Absolutely terrified. From the surgical admissions, anaesthia, theatre, recovery and then ward 2A, I cannot thank the staff enough. My recovery was aided by the team every step of the way and I returned home two days later. My dr is truly amazing and her team without a doubt are experts. All the nurses aim to be friendly, caring and allow you to have time for yourself. Communication was daily to ensure I was in the loop and I feel so much better. Thank you so very much from someone who was dreading the experience. You made a real difference.
